Cork city is to get a "Night Time Economy Advisor" under a new pilot scheme

Nine towns and cities are to have these advisors appointed under new licensing laws approved by Cabinet which will see nightclubs remain open until 6am

Minor flooding on the city centre quays is expected to clear shortly.

Gardaí at Anglsea Street say there is water on the road at Morrison's Island, however the road is passable.

The council say there is also water on Union Quay, however traffic is flowing.

Legislation is expected to be introduced today which will approve a ban on evictions until next March.

The eviction ban will not extend to tenants who refuse to pay rent or misuse a property, and existing notices to quit will still be enforceable.

There's evidence today of a severe shortage of teachers.

A survey carried out by the Teachers Union of Ireland has found that 91% of secondary schools reported difficulties in recruiting teachers in the past six months.
